Momentary Freeze upon Opening Fire on Western Front Map (Lille)


Recommended Posts

TG-55Panthercules
Posted

I've been running all my VR tests on the Arras map (without really meaning to - I guess it just comes up first on the map list?), and have finally ended up with some settings that give me some very acceptable results in my test missions.  While fiddling around on my most recent tests I realized that there was another Western Front map now that I hadn't tried, so I just did a couple of runs (using my same QMB mission parameters as for my Arras map-based tests) using the Western Front Spring 1918 map (Lille area).  In general, things looked and ran (per FRAPS) pretty much the same as my previous tests on the Arras map, EXCEPT that the game froze up for about a second or so when I first opened fire.  As always, I  waited for 30-45 seconds after entering the mission screen before unpausing the game, to give it time to load in all the buildings and other objects, and I flew around for a few seconds after unpausing just fine, as I waited for the enemy planes to close the distance and come within range, and everything seemed fine, but as soon as I pressed the fire button things froze for about a second.  After that, the mission proceeded just fine.  FRAP reported FPS results of Avg: 89.921 - Min: 86 - Max: 91 and Avg: 89.558 - Min: 80 - Max: 91 for a couple of 2-minute periods during the missions, which is pretty much the same as it was reporting for my Arras map-based tests, so there didn't seem to be any particular adverse impacts from the WF map in general - just the one momentary freeze.. 

 

Any idea what might be causing this kind of freeze-up?

Note - ran a few more tests last night, and this seems to be happening on pretty much every QMB mission I've run on the Western Front Map so far (I've tried 3 different spawn points on the northern part of the map so far). It's happening whether I'm using SteamVR or OpenComposite/OpenXR.   It's probably not helping that the devs for some reason chose to put all the QMB spawn points for many-on-many missions near fairly large cities.  I've tried just waiting 45 seconds or so before unpausing, and even switching to external camera and looking all around during that pre-unpause time to try to make sure all the buildings and things load in, but I'm still getting one or two of these mini-freezes near the beginning of these missions.  I've even tried test-firing my MGs before closing with the enemy, but that doesn't seem to help (sometimes the freezes don't occur upon firing in those instances, but still occur later as I close on the enemy).  Perhaps the AI enemies are using some sort of lag switch ? :)

 

[EDIT]  I ran 4 or 5 more QMB missions tonight - this time on the southern part of the Western Front map.  Got the same kinds of freezes in the missions near Metz, but not as bad in the ones near Wombley (or whatever the one spawning point not near a big city is called).  It definitely seems to be large town-related, rather than gunfire related as I first thought.  Not sure what else I should try at this point, since waiting and looking around before unpausing doesn't seem to be having much effect.
